Buying Car Tires Cheaply: A Comprehensive Guide

Owning a car includes a myriad of responsibilities, and among the most critical aspects is maintaining the tires. Tires are the only contact the car has with the road, making them essential for security, performance, and fuel efficiency. Yet, purchasing them does not require to break the bank. This guide will explore how to buy car tires cheaply while ensuring you do not jeopardize on quality and security.

Comprehending the Importance of Quality Tires

Before delving into how to buy tires economically, it's crucial to understand why quality matters.

  1. Security: Quality tires provide better grip, decreased braking range, and enhanced handling. They are important in negative climate condition, contributing significantly to general car security.

  2. Fuel Efficiency: Lower quality or poorly preserved tires can cause increased rolling resistance, which may in turn cause reduced fuel effectiveness.

  3. Durability: Investing in good tires can save you cash in the long run, as they will normally last longer and sustain wear and tear better than less expensive options.

Additional Tips for Buying Cheap Tires

Price Matching

Lots of retailers use a price-matching option. If you discover a lower price from another seller, notify your regional dealership and see if they will match it.

Search for Coupons and Promotions

Sites like RetailMeNot or CouponCabin frequently include tire discounts or marketing codes. Constantly look for coupons before making a purchase.

Tire Rebate Programs

Lots of tire producers run seasonal refund promos, offering money back when you purchase their tires. Keep an eye out for these programs.

Bundle Deals

Specific sellers provide discount rates when tires are purchased in sets. Think about purchasing all four tires at as soon as if possible, as it typically leads to much better deals.

Do it yourself Installation

If you have the skills, think about installing tires yourself. You can save considerably on installation costs, though make sure you follow security policies.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: When should I replace my tires?

A: Generally, tires require to be replaced when the tread depth falls listed below 2/32 of an inch, or if there show up signs of damage like fractures or bulges.

Q2: Are less expensive tires worth it?

A: While cheaper tires may save you cash at first, they may wear faster and compromise security. It is often recommended to buy trusted brands.

Q3: How can I tell if my tires are balanced?

A: Symptoms of unbalanced tires include uneven wear, vibrations at specific speeds, and a pull to one side. A professional service technician can inspect your tires' balance.

Q4: How much should I expect to invest on tires?

A: Tire prices differ based on type and brand. Budget plan tires can begin around ₤ 50, while premium tires can cost ₤ 200 or more.

Q5: What's the finest time of year to buy tires?

A: The finest time typically accompanies seasonal sales. Late fall is perfect for winter tires, while spring is fantastic for summer and all-season tires.
